BAKERSFIELD, Calif. (KERO) — The Bakersfield Police Department is searching for a suspect they think attacked two dogs Monday morning.

Officers got the call at 1:30 a.m. that said a man had attacked two dogs with an axe. They say it happened near Brundage Lane and Union Avenue.

Police are looking for a suspect described as a Hispanic man, in his late twenties. , He stands 5-foot, 9-inches tall, has a slim build, and was last seen wearing a black hooded sweatshirt, jeans, red and white knit cap.

If anyone has some information, call the Bakersfield Police Department at (661) 327-7111.
